Top Play Pass Games in Oceania Q3 2022: Unified Platform Analysis
Explore the performance of the top Play Pass games in Oceania for Q3 2022, highlighting key metrics such as downloads, revenue, and active users.
In Q3 2022, the top Play Pass games in Oceania showcased intriguing tr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a closer look at how these games performed on a unified platform:
LEGO® DUPLO® WORLD from StoryToys Limited saw its weekly revenue fluctuate, peaking at around $8.2K in late July and ending the quarter with $7.6K. Weekly downloads declined from 2.5K at the start of the quarter to approximately 2K by the end. Active users remained relatively stable, averaging around 5.5K throughout the quarter.
Disney Coloring World, also by StoryToys Limited, experienced weekly revenue highs of about $4.8K in early August and late September. Downloads varied, starting at 3.2K and closing the quarter at 2.8K. Active users showed a mild decline, starting from 5.3K and finishing at 5.1K.
Hungry Shark Evolution by Ubisoft had steady weekly revenue with a notable peak of $2.9K in mid-September. Downloads saw an increase towards the end of the quarter, reaching 5.1K from an initial 4.8K. Active users remained robust with a slight increase, maintaining around 43K on average.
Pixel Art - Color by Number from Easybrain Ltd showed stable weekly revenue, averaging around $1.7K. Downloads fluctuated significantly, peaking at 7.1K in early July and ending at 5.6K. Active users remained strong, averaging around 45K to 50K throughout the quarter.
Spaceflight Simulator by Spaceflight Simulator UK Ltd had stable weekly revenue, peaking at $1.2K in mid-September. Downloads increased from 1.2K at the start to 1.5K by the end of the quarter. Active users saw a slight decline, starting from 2.2K and ending at 1.9K.
